The 3 months is just their stock answer. Years ago it was more important to worry about how long food stayed in a freezer, as they were less reliable and people less careful through lack of knowledge.
If you froze it and it's been in a working freezer, kept neatly (not rolling about raw all over the place and in/out of the freezer) .... then it'll be absolutely fine.
Over time, some foods might discolour and some might lose some taste - so then it's just a question of whether you fancy it any more ... as for taste, pure sausagemeat often has little, so there's little taste to lose.
Go for it. It's fine.
In any case, even old-fashioned instructions would say food's fine for 12 months as a rule of thumb for their instruction books.0 -
